The SDLC provides a framework that describes the activities performed during each phase of a systems development project. The SDLC is about quality, consistency and product delivery. … Project management is often expressed in terms of the constraints of scope, time and cost.
What is the difference between SDLC and project life cycle?
The SDLC focuses on the software engineering phases, processes, tools and techniques for building and/or implementing the IT solution. The term project lifecycle models how a project is planned, controlled, and monitored from its inception to its completion.
What is SDLC in project management?
The systems development life cycle (SDLC) is a conceptual model used in project management that describes the stages involved in an information system development project, from an initial feasibility study through maintenance of the completed application.
What are the importance of SDLC in project management?
It is important to have an SDLC in place as it helps to transform the idea of a project into a functional and completely operational structure. In addition to covering the technical aspects of system development, SDLC helps with process development, change management, user experience, and policies.
What are the 5 stages of project management?
Developed by the Project Management Institute (PMI), the five phases of project management include conception and initiation, planning, execution, performance/monitoring, and project close.
What are the 7 phases of SDLC?
Mastering the 7 Stages of the System Development Life Cycle
- Planning Stage. In any software development project, planning comes first. …
- Feasibility or Requirements Analysis Stage. …
- Design and Prototyping Stage. …
- Software Development Stage. …
- Software Testing Stage. …
- Implementation and Integration. …
- Operations and Maintenance.
24 мар. 2020 г.
What are the 5 phases of SDLC?
The SDLC Phases include planning, creating, developing, testing, and deploying an application.
What is SDLC example?
Software Development Life Cycle (SDLC) is a process used by the software industry to design, develop and test high quality softwares. … It is also called as Software Development Process. SDLC is a framework defining tasks performed at each step in the software development process.
What is SDLC and its stages?
Software Development Life Cycle is the application of standard business practices to building software applications. It’s typically divided into six to eight steps: Planning, Requirements, Design, Build, Document, Test, Deploy, Maintain. … SDLC is a way to measure and improve the development process.
Is SDLC waterfall or agile?
Conclusion. SDLC is a process, whereas Agile is a methodology, and they both SDLC vs Agile are essential to be considered where SDLC has different methodologies within it, and Agile is one among them. SDLC has different methodologies like Agile, Waterfall, Unified model, V Model, Spiral model etc.
Which SDLC model is the best?
Reviewing a brief description of the six most common SDLC methodologies may help you decide which is best for your team:
- Agile. The Agile model has been around for about a decade. …
- Lean. The Lean model for software development is inspired by lean manufacturing practices and principles. …
- Waterfall. …
- Iterative. …
- Spiral. …
What are the benefits of SDLC?
Benefits of the SDLC
- A common vocabulary for each step.
- Defined communication channels between development teams and stakeholders.
- Clear roles and responsibilities among developers, designers, business analysts, and project managers.
- Clearly-defined inputs and outputs from one step to the next.
Why is Ssdlc needed?
The SSDLC process helps with those topics, by integrating them into the overall development lifecycle with the following results: • More secure software • Reducing / preventing damage caused by cyber attacks • Early detection of flaws in the system • Reducing the costs of repairing information security weaknesses in …
What are the six phases of project management?
It includes six phases:
- Initiation phase.
- Definition phase.
- Design phase.
- Development phase.
- Implementation phase.
- Follow-up phase.
What are project management tools?
Project management tools are the project manager’s answer to manage projects. Simple projects require nothing more than a checklist while other complex ones require proper planning, assigning tasks, setting deadlines, making sure that everyone sticks to them, and tracking the time spent.
What are the elements of project management?
It’s part of the project management cycle that consists of four distinct phases: Initiation, planning, execution, and closure. Planning is essential for several reasons; it ensures that: Projects run smoothly according to a plan. You deliver projects on time and on budget.